March 7, 2012— -- Authorities and family members are searching for clues in the disappearance of a Michigan couple and their child.

Timothy Medsker, 33, and Sabrina Medsker, 34, vanished with their 4-month-old son Joshua without any warning. They were last seen at a birthday party for their niece and their last phone call was placed on Feb. 16.

The young couple has a successful cleaning business with strong ties to the small Michigan town of Petoskey.

Despite attempts to track them down the family and police haven't heard from them at all. "This is 100 percent out of character and very concerning," said Kelly Manthei, Timothy Medsker's sister.

Police searched the home a second time this week and took computers and personal papers to for clues about what happened to the family but so far there have been no leads.

Nothing seemed out of the ordinary. They even talked about attending a baby shower this weekend.

"All of their personal belongings were there including clothing, computers, food, paperwork – it looked like something spooked them," said Petoskey Detective David Schultz.

Police said right now there's no reason to suspect foul play.

"Anytime we have a missing person or someone who can't be contacted usually in a small town like this a few phone calls and we know where there at, but obviously now almost going on three weeks this is not the case," said Schultz.

The family worries that there's something more to this story.

Police believe they left by choice and likely traveling in their silver 2010 Ford f-150 pickup.

Timothy Medsker's mother Laura Medsker, offered this message if the couple is watching.

"We are so worried about you and Sabrina and Joshua we love you. Please just let somebody know that you're ok," she said.
